Savings Plan
A strategy designed to help individuals allocate a portion of their income for future use, typically involving deposit accounts or investments.
Semi-Annual Deposits
Deposits made twice a year into a financial account or investment vehicle.
Compounded Quarterly
Refers to the process of calculating interest on both the initial principal and the accumulated interest from previous periods on a quarterly basis.
Compounded Semi-Annually
Interest that is computed and added to the principal twice a year, allowing the investment to grow more rapidly.
